Subject: Re: [PATCH] dt-bindings: mfd: Move embedded controllers to own
 directory


On Thu, 21 Aug 2025 08:28:41 +0200, Krzysztof Kozlowski wrote:
> Move ChromeOS Embedded Controller, Gateworks System Controller and
> Kontron sl28cpld Board Management Controller to new subdirectory
> "embedded-controller" matching their purpose.  MFD is coming from Linux
> and does not really fit the actual purpose of this hardware.
> 
> Rename Gateworks GSC filename to match compatible, as preferred for
> bindings.

The base for the series is generally the latest rc1. A different dependency
should be noted in *this* patch.

If you already ran 'make dt_binding_check' and didn't see the above
error(s), then make sure 'yamllint' is installed and dt-schema is up to
date:

pip3 install dtschema --upgrade

Please check and re-submit after running the above command yourself. Note
that DT_SCHEMA_FILES can be set to your schema file to speed up checking
your schema. However, it must be unset to test all examples with your schema.
